Goode Beach Information

When in Albany, make sure you visit the lovely Goode Beach. Nestled in the King George Sound it is surrounded by numerous islands and enjoys views out to Mount Manypeaks.

Goode Beach has several popular walk trails to explore the surrounding coastline. Enjoy the views of Princess Royal Harbour and the historic town of Albany from the lookouts near the beach.

The stunning southern coast line provides opportunities to see the sunrise over the ocean, which is rare in Western Australia. With its sheltered location, calm inviting waters and pristine soft white sandy beach it is a great spot for a day in the sun.

Build sand castles on the beach with the children, or for the more energetic take advantage of the great conditions for windsurfing out on the water.

Just a short drive from the historic Albany Township, Goode Beach is a four and a half hour drive south of Perth.
